Pool back open for summer

The Clinton Public Pool has reopened after a week-long closure due to multiple leaks in the plumbing system, officials announced. However, the kiddie pool area remains closed for ongoing repairs.

EAST PALESTINE, Ohio (AP) — Last year’s disastrous Norfolk Southern train derailment in East Palestine, Ohio, was caused by a wheel bearing that video showed was on fire for more than 20 miles beforehand but was never caught by trackside detectors that failed to accurately measure the temperatures, the National Transportation Safety Board confirmed Tuesday.
